#544472 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#544472 is composed of 32.9% red, 26.7%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26.3% cyan, 40.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 55.3% black. It has a hue angle of 260.9 degrees, a saturation of 25.3% and a lightness of 35.7%. #544472 color hex could be obtained by blending #a888e4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

Shades and Tints of #544472
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030203 is the darkest color, while #f7f6f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#544472
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5a595d is the less saturated color, while #4105b1 is the most saturated one.
